The South Pacific is already on the radar of newly elected General Conference president Pastor Erton Köhler, who has confirmed plans to visit the region next year for the launch of SPD for Christ.
In a video message to the SPD church family, Pastor Köhler thanked members for their commitment to the Lord, to the Church, to the Bible and “especially to the mission”.
“I know that [the] South Pacific Division is on fire for mission and I’m planning to visit you next year to celebrate the launching of South Pacific for Christ,” he said.
SPD president Pastor Glenn Townend said Pastor Köhler has agreed to be a plenary speaker for the launch event, which will take place at the church campground, Watson Park, in Brisbane, Queensland, from April 28 to May 3, 2026.
